You should use the commit SHA-1 next to the default expanded patch set for the
change. E.g. consider if change https://review.source.android.com/10019 was
submitted. To revert this, we would need to issue `git revert
86b5102f54caa80e51a3b8c5ec8c4f5bcb4f6c57` as 86b510... is the SHA-1 for patch
set 4, which is the current patch set.
Right now I'm slightly negative on adding any new functionality to repo if it
isn't in the critical day-to-day workflow path of several thousand people.
Everyone wants cake, wants to have it on their desk, wants to eat it, and
wants a pony delivered in the corner of the room, to ride to that meeting they
really don't want to be in later today. Adding new commands to an existing
mess is only going to make matters worse, not better. E.g. "repo download"
currently has broken semantics because you can't use "repo download" from the
external review.source.android.com server to download to something based on a
private company mirror. "repo rollback" as you propose as a similar problem.
Its also likely that GERRIT-175 will make matters worse here, not better, as
it moves a whole slew of the change number -> commit SHA-1 mapping data into
archive repositories.
